Former Atlas Defender Mario Méndez Shares Memories of the Clásico Tapatío

The Significance of the Clásico Tapatío

The Clásico Tapatío is one of the biggest and most intense rivalries in Mexican football, especially for local teams Atlas and Guadalajara. This fixture has been played since the late 1960s and early 1970s when Mario Méndez’s uncle, Juan Manuel Olague made his debut for Chivas; the older members of Méndez’s family were Chivas fans while the younger ones, including Méndez, supported Atlas, resulting in an interesting family rivalry.

Losing or winning in this game determined the mockery or pride one may receive before and after the game, according to Méndez. Despite fewer attendances in recent years, people are still passionate about this match.

Mario Mendez’s Experiences

Mendez always lived the Clásico to the fullest and experienced it since he was a child. Most people followed Chivas and mocked Atlas when they won. However, Mendez became an Atlas fan because of his uncle Juan Manuel Olague’s association with Atlas and his admiration for his uncle.

Despite the sporting rivalry within his family, things never got out of hand. He always wanted to play for Atlas and didn’t think about playing for Chivas, but he acknowledges that fate can take players to unexpected places.

During his career as a defender with Atlas, Mendez played against several challenging Chivas players such as Alberto Coyote, Ramón Ramírez, Ricardo Peláez, Luis García, and Claudio Suárez.

Preview and Predictions for Upcoming Atlas vs Guadalajara Match

Atlas is currently in good form and is playing at home; however, Guadalajara has been a better side this season. A win for Atlas will increase their chances of entering the playoffs, but they are currently four points off Cruz Azul, who have a game in hand.

Guadalajara is almost certainly entering the playoffs and is currently in 7th place on the Liga MX table. Previous meetings between Atlas and Guadalajara indicate that Chivas has won more matches, and there have been nine red cards in this tie.

Atlas won 4-0 against Puebla in their last match, which was their best performance of the Liga MX season. While they are not the same dominant team from two seasons ago, they are recovering and their recent wins have revitalized the club.

Guadalajara lost their last two matches in the league and needs to be careful not to spiral out of control just before the playoffs. As a team that is a bit unpredictable, they can either look like potential champions or the worst team in the league in different games.
